Weather in March

March, the first month of the spring in Ivor, is a cool month, with an average temperature ranging between min 35.4°F (1.9°C) and max 51.6°F (10.9°C).

Temperature

A rise in the average high-temperature is observed during March, moving from an icy 41°F (5°C) in February to a cool 51.6°F (10.9°C). In March, the recorded average low-temperature in Ivor is a wintry 35.4°F (1.9°C).

Humidity

In Ivor, the average relative humidity in March is 77%.

Rainfall

In Ivor, in March, during 14.1 rainfall days, 2.68" (68m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Ivor, during the entire year, the rain falls for 168.4 days and collects up to 31.85" (809m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through April, October through December. In Ivor, Kentucky, in March, snow falls for 4.8 days, with typically accumulated 1.65" (42mm) of snow. Throughout the year, in Ivor, there are 35.9 snowfall days, and 10.39" (264m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day is 11h and 59min.
On the first day of March in Ivor, sunrise is at 7:08 am and sunset at 6:30 pm EST.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:21 am and sunset at 7:59 pm EDT.
Note: On Sunday, March 10. 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from EST to EDT.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, November 3. 2024, at 2: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from EDT to EST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in March in Ivor, Kentucky, is 5.8h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in March in Ivor, Kentucky, is 3. A UV Index reading of 3 to 5 represents a moderate health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: A typical high UV index of 3 in March suggests the following recommendations:
Safety measures are advised. Light-skinned individuals may experience burns in under half an hour. The Sun is most powerful around mid-day, so it's a good practice to reduce direct exposure. Wearing sunglasses with both UVA and UVB protection effectively reduces sun-induced eye damage. Attention! Nearly twice the Sun's UV radiation can be reflected by snow.
